First Impressions

I can only offer a few temporal first impressions since I have yet to migrate my "old" computer. The 2.5 sucessfully passed the extended AHT. I was sweating during the logic board test and so it seemed did the computer. All fans were on full blast during the suite of tests and the super drive was wining like a jet taxing on the tarmac.

This computer is much quieter than my G4 but not silent. In a quiet room you know its on. I get fan rev-ups when even doing simple things like turning the visulizer on in iTunes. At the moment, I only have 512K RAM while awaiting another 1 GB from Crucial. Perhaps the machine is RAM starved and working harder. The Maxtor drive is reasonably quiet.

My machine does generate heat. Placing a hand near the exhaust fans in the back confirms that. Not hair dryer level but more like the basebord in central heating.

All in all, I am happy. I look forward to getting a firewire cable today, migrate my applications, install the RAM and see how it really performs.
